For example, while a first year Delta first officer on any jet is paid $92 per hour, a 757/767 captain is paid $269 per hour. ACM - Air Combat Maneuvering, or dogfighting. - Delta categorizes the 757 and 767-300ER as the same pilot group; they received certification decades ago as a common type. You want to do that because your seniority doesnt transfer between airlines, and your seniority allows you to fly bigger planes and advance to captain (meaning you make more money), and it also gives you more schedule flexibility.
